Natural Vitamin E, derived primarily from plant oils such as soybean, sunflower, and palm, is a fat-soluble antioxidant widely used in the food and beverage industry to enhance shelf life, prevent oxidation, and maintain nutritional quality. Unlike synthetic Vitamin E (dl-alpha-tocopherol), natural Vitamin E (d-alpha-tocopherol) is preferred for its higher bioavailability and consumer perception as a cleaner, more health-conscious ingredient. Its applications span fortified foods, functional beverages, dairy products, and dietary supplements, driven by increasing demand for clean-label and natural preservatives. The market is influenced by trends in health and wellness, with growth propelled by rising awareness of Vitamin E’s benefits for immune support, skin health, and cardiovascular protection. Regulatory support for natural antioxidants in food processing and shifting consumer preferences toward organic and non-GMO products further bolster demand. However, challenges include price volatility of raw materials (e.g., soybean oil) and competition from synthetic alternatives. Geographically, North America and Europe dominate due to stringent health regulations and high consumer awareness, while Asia-Pacific shows rapid growth fueled by urbanization and expanding middle-class demand for functional foods. Innovation in extraction technologies and sustainable sourcing practices are key focus areas for industry players aiming to capture market share.
The global Natural Vitamin E for Food and Beverage market size was estimated at USD 656.24 million in 2024, exhibiting a CAGR of 5.82% during the forecast period.
